Output e2582b16d3d60fd60d64709e64771cf4fc0ebbacdf855e420025b728b995c313:1

value
3074334
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8d21e51e1d9bf544a94aab6a5c7a103ce45bcbd4 OP_EQUAL
address
3EZFof4hfwhVqkJevwJa6dj4WQPBz37jzf
transaction
e2582b16d3d60fd60d64709e64771cf4fc0ebbacdf855e420025b728b995c313
spent
true